The thing is that we edit Wikipedia based on what reliable sources say, as per WP:V. The criterion for inclusion is verifiability, not fact. The problem with your edits is that you did not cite sources.

The Houston Chronicle source says:

  • "The “new Chinatown” blossomed along Bellaire Boulevard in the 1990s when many of Houston's Asian entrepreneurs relocated again for cheaper land. They left behind this inner city area that seemed abandoned at night when businesses closed each day. The Asian restaurants that remained until a few years ago lured downtown workers with lunch buffets."
  • Moreno, Jenalia. "Chinatown no longer." Houston Chronicle. October 17, 2009. Retrieved on October 19, 2009.

So we must reflect what this source says. If you want to say something different, find another source, please. However instead of saying that it started in the 1990s, I will say it expanded in the 1990s, based on what the source text says.
